Abstract
The invention relates to the technical field of arrestor testing devices, in particular to an arrestor test rack. The arrestor test rack comprises a left moving insulating rod, a right adjusting conducting rod and a rectangular framework, wherein a front sliding chute and a rear sliding chute are formed in the front side and the rear side of the inside of the rectangular framework respectively, and openings of the front sliding chute and the rear sliding chute are opposite; a sliding plate is fixed at the lower end of the left moving insulating rod, is nested in the front sliding chute and the rear sliding chute and can move in the front sliding chute and the rear sliding chute; a left conducting supporting seat is fixed at the upper end of the left moving insulating rod, and a boosting wire is fixedly mounted on the left conducting supporting seat; and the right adjusting conducting rod is fixed at the right end of the rectangular framework, and a ground wire is fixedly mounted on the right adjusting conducting rod. The arrestor test rack is reasonable and compact in structure and convenient to use; during the arrestor testing process, when test of one arrestor is finished and another arrestor is tested, the ground wire and the boosting wire are not required to be repeatedly disassembled and assembled, so that the steps are simplified, the work efficiency of the test is improved, and the work load of a testing worker is reduced.

Background technology
the voltage of a large amount of lightning arresters that use at present is 10 kilovolts to 35 kilovolts, in order to prevent lightning arrester to lose efficacy, causes it to lose lightning protection effect, need to be tested lightning arrester.In process of the test, need to ground wire and the line that boosts be installed to each lightning arrester, after a lightning arrester test is finished, when needing to continue other lightning arrester is tested, must repeat dismounting with the line that boosts by earth wire, so just have test of lightning arrester complex operation and ineffective problem.

Embodiment
the present invention is not subject to the restriction of following embodiment, can determine concrete embodiment according to technical scheme of the present invention and actual conditions.
in the present invention, for convenience of description, the description of the relative position relation of each parts is all to be described according to the Butut mode of Figure of description 1, as: the position relationship of forward and backward, upper and lower, left and right etc. is to determine according to the Butut direction of Figure of description 1.
below in conjunction with embodiment and accompanying drawing, the invention will be further described:
as shown in accompanying drawing 1 to 4, this test of lightning arrester frame comprises and moves left insulating bar 1, right adjusting conducting rod and rectangular frame 2, there is respectively with rear side front chute 4 and the rear chute 5 that opening is relative front side in rectangular frame 2, be fixed with slide plate 13 in the lower end that moves left insulating bar 1, slide plate 13 is sleeved in front chute 4 and rear chute 5 and can moves, be fixed with left conductive supporting seat 6 in the upper end that moves left insulating bar 1, be installed with the line 16 that boosts on left conductive supporting seat 6, right adjusting conducting rod is fixed on the right-hand member of rectangular frame 2, be installed with ground wire 17 on right adjusting conducting rod, be installed with right conductive supporting seat 7 in the upper end of right adjusting conducting rod.One end of lightning arrester is fixed on left conductive supporting seat 6, the other end of lightning arrester is fixed on right conductive supporting seat 7, both can be tested, when needs continue other lightning arrester is tested, only the lightning arrester of off-test need to be removed from left conductive supporting seat 6 and right conductive supporting seat 7, then other lightning arrester is fixed on left conductive supporting seat 6 and right conductive supporting seat 7 and is tested, do not need earth wire 17 and the line 16 that boosts to repeat dismounting, improve the testing efficiency of test lightning arrester, reduced tester's workload.
can according to actual needs, above-mentioned test of lightning arrester frame be made further optimization and/or improvements:
as shown in accompanying drawing 1 to 4, right adjusting conducting rod comprises rise pole 8 and lower conductive supporting bar 9, be distributed with the adjusting through hole 10 that is no less than two from top to bottom on rise pole 8, be distributed with the fixed via corresponding with regulating through hole 10 11 on lower conductive supporting bar 9, raise the bottom of pole 8 by regulating through hole 10, fixed via 11 and being bolted in lower conductive supporting bar 9.When the lightning arrester that is placed on left conductive supporting seat 6 and right conductive supporting seat 7 does not keep in the same horizontal line, by on move or move down and raise pole 8, then will raise pole 8 by bolt and lower conductive supporting bar 9 is fixed together, and can make the two ends of lightning arrester remain on a logical horizontal line; In addition, the setting of bolt can be connected on ground wire 17 on lower conductive supporting bar 9.
as shown in accompanying drawing 1 to 4, the adjusting through hole 10 that is positioned at same level is at least two, a side in right conductive supporting seat 7 upper ends is fixed with right holder 12, on left conductive supporting seat 6, is fixed with screw rod 14, is fixed with left holder 15 in the upper end of left conductive supporting seat 6.When an end of the lightning arrester that is fixed on right conductive supporting seat 7 without base the time, this end that is fixed on the lightning arrester of right conductive supporting seat 7 just is fixed in right holder 12, lightning arrester can firmly be fixed on right conductive supporting seat 7, when an end of the lightning arrester that is fixed on right conductive supporting seat 7 has base, by unloading bolt, and rotation rise pole 8, make base avoid right holder 12, thereby can better be fixed on right conductive supporting seat 7; The setting of screw rod 14 can more firmly be fixed on ground wire 17 on left conductive supporting seat 6; Left holder 15 can be fixed on lightning arrester on left conductive supporting seat 6 better.
as shown in accompanying drawing 1 to 4, left holder 15 and right holder 12 all are opening up U-shaped.
as shown in accompanying drawing 1 to 4, slide plate 13 is rounded, and its outside is sleeved in front chute 4 and rear chute 5.
as shown in accompanying drawing 1 to 4, in the front end outside and the outside, rear end of rectangular frame 2, be fixed with respectively support 3.The setting of support 3 can improve the steadiness that moves left insulating bar 1 and lower conductive supporting bar 9.
